# DNAJC1 (MTJ1 / ERdj1 / HTJ1) research notes

UniProt: Q96KC8. 554 aa, precursor. Single-pass type I ER-membrane protein: lumenal N-term
(48-153) with J-domain (65-129) facing ER lumen; TM 154-174; large cytosolic C-term (175-554)
with two SANT domains (325-379, 492-547) and disordered/phospho-rich region. ER membrane / nuclear
membrane / microsome membrane.

## Core function: ER-membrane BiP (HSPA5) co-chaperone + ribosome-associated translation regulator
- [UniProt FUNCTION "May modulate protein synthesis."] (sparse; By similarity).
- J domain (lumenal) stimulates BiP/HSPA5 ATPase: [PMID:14668352 "its lumenal J-domain stimulates the
  ATPase activity of the molecular chaperone BiP/GRP78"] (citing Chevalier 2000). => GO:0001671 ATPase
  activator activity TAS PMID:14668352. CORE MF.
- Cytosolic domain interacts with ribosomes (By similarity) — basis of translation/protein-synthesis
  modulation (ERdj1/MTJ1 is the classic ribosome-associated ER membrane J-protein). UniProt SUBUNIT
  "Interacts (via cytosolic domain) with ribosomes (By similarity)."

## SANT2 domain functions (serpin/protease regulation)
- [PMID:14668352 "The second SANT domain of HTJ1 (SANT2) was found to be sufficient for binding to
  ACT... Preincubation of ACT with... SANT2 wild-type... results in an apparent loss of ACT inhibitory
  activity toward chymotrypsin."] SERPINA3/ACT (P01011). => GO:0045861 negative regulation of
  proteolysis TAS; GO:0050708 regulation of protein secretion IDA PMID:14668352.
- [PMID:16271702 "BIP co-chaperone MTJ1/ERDJ1 interacts with inter-alpha-trypsin inhibitor heavy
  chain 4"] ITIH4 (Q14624); SANT2 protects ITIH4 from kallikrein cleavage. Protein binding IPI.
